USB arcade joysticks change position after restart

I have an arcade cabinet setup based on a Windows 10 PC, with two arcade joysticks. My issue is that after a restart, the first player joystick becomes the player 2 and vice versa. I can’t, for the life of me, find a way to save which one i want where. In the input options the player 1 always has the #1 controller attached but that doesn’t matter, the behavior changes anyway since #1 sometimes becomes the Player 1 joystick and other times that Player 2 one.

How do you fix this once and for all?

There’s an external utility that can help with this called “devreorder”

2 Likes

I tried it but can’t figure it out or doesn’t work.

1 Like

Has anyone ever managed to make “devreorder” work?

1 Like

Apparently so, as lots of people I’ve recommended it to over the years have replied back to the effect of “works great, thanks!” etc.

1 Like

I couldn’t make it work or maybe i couldn’t understand the explanation in the github page correctly. I’m most likely doing something wrong.

1 Like